Data Protection

Newark Orchard School is fully committed to complying with the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) which came into effect on 25th May 2018.

The school is adhering to the guidelines provided by Nottinghamshire County Council and this programme of work is underpinned by a suite of policies that complies with the law, which can be found below.

The school is maintaining an Information Asset Register which records types of personal data the school is processing  other supporting information.

Training for existing school staff has been provided alongside more detailed, role specific training for members of the Senior Leadership Team

We are reviewing our existing supplier contracts to ensure they comply with GDPR where required.

All our privacy notices are updated alongside a  form for all parents and carers to complete.   A copy of the Privacy notices can  be found below

Our Data Protection officer is Rebecca Turner and  the Senior Information Risk Owner is Margot Tyers and the link governor is Clare Roberts
